for airport and the others are not allowed to pick up here (officially anyway). That's my understanding. The fixed price on the board at the kiosk is a a liitle high compared with a normal taxi trip between the same points. However I have never had a problem with any driver from that group of airport taxis.

This prevents the potential for tourists unfamiliar with the prices and currency being taken advantage of by taxi drivers.

The drivers, of course, only get a percentage of each fare. I don't know the rate but somebody else may. Also they are not allowed to pick up when they have dropped off (officially) and have to run back to the airport empty. Other drivers from general fleets in the tourist area would be very quick to report them if they caught them doing this. They often spend a long time on standby and may well only get a fare to Tuban and then have to queue again for a job so in my opinion it is incorrect of those people who feel ripped off for paying maybe Rp20.000 more to get an airport taxi. That's an estimate of mine only but not far out I don't think.

Of course those who don't want to pay the extra are free to walk their baggage to the arrivals area and pick up transport from a driver dropping off. Maybe he will be driving a van and you can negiotiate a price. For the real budget travellers you can also walk out past the toll booths onto the airport road and there you are free to hail a Bluebird.

All in all I think it is a very good system that works well.
